Gleamer, founded in 2017 and based in Paris, France, develops AI-powered solutions for radiology. Its flagship platform, Gleamer Copilot, integrates deep learning models to assist radiologists in interpreting X-rays, CT scans, and MRIs, enhancing diagnostic accuracy and clinical efficiency. Gleamer’s first product, BoneView, helps detect fractures and reduce missed diagnoses. Backed by investors like Elaia and Supernova Invest, the company has raised over $40M in funding. Gleamer’s mission is to improve patient care through intelligent, medical-grade imaging support.

Lucida Medical is a UK-based health technology company developing artificial intelligence solutions to improve prostate cancer diagnosis and care. Headquartered in Cambridge, it creates AI-powered software that analyses MRI scans to support clinicians in detecting, diagnosing and managing cancer. Its flagship platform, Pi™, is a CE-marked medical device designed to enhance accuracy, streamline workflows, and enable faster clinical decisions. By optimising the diagnostic pathway, Lucida Medical helps reduce delays, minimise unnecessary procedures, and improve patient outcomes.

Quibim is a biotechnology company focused on applying artificial intelligence to medical imaging to improve patient outcomes. Founded in 2015 and headquartered in Valencia, Spain, it develops advanced imaging biomarkers and AI-driven software that transform MRI, CT and PET scans into quantitative, actionable insights. Its solutions support clinical decision-making, precision medicine, and drug development. By enabling predictive analysis and data-driven care, Quibim helps healthcare providers and life sciences organisations enhance diagnosis, treatment planning, and overall efficiency.
